While editing a document, a few minutes after Office has been started, it suddenly shows the message: 'There is insufficient memory. Save the document now.' This is usually caused by a full RAM or an enabled feature within Word.

Fix 3. Turn off the Automatic Spelling Checking and Grammar Check
Word 2003, Word 2002, and Word 2000
Step 1. On the Tools menu, click 'Options', and then click the 'Spelling & Grammar' tab.
Step 2. Click to clear the Check spelling as you type check box.
Step 3. Click to clear the Check grammar as you type check box.

Fix 4. Delete the Normal Template
Step 1. Press Windows + R and type cmd in the run box.
Step 2. Paste the command ren %userprofile%AppDataRoamingMicrosoftTemplatesNormal.dotm OldNormal.dotm and press Enter.
Step 3. Close the command prompt window and check if you can open the Word.

“Your Computer Is Low On Memory” warnings happen when Windows has run out of space to put the data it needs to store when you’re running different applications. This can be either in the RAM modules in your computer, or also on the hard disk when the free RAM has been filled up.

When your computer doesn’t have enough memory for all of the actions it’s trying to perform, Windows and your programs can stop working. To help prevent information loss, Windows will notify you when your computer is low on memory.
Your computer has two types of memory, random access memory (RAM) and virtual memory. All programs use RAM, but when there isn’t enough RAM for the program you’re trying to run, Windows temporarily moves information that would normally be stored in RAM to a file on your hard disk called a paging file. The amount of information temporarily stored in a paging file is also referred to as virtual memory. Using virtual memory—in other words, moving information to and from the paging file—frees up enough RAM for programs to run correctly.
Your computer is low on memory problems occur when your computer runs out of RAM and becomes low on virtual memory. This can happen when you run more programs than the RAM installed on the computer is designed to support. Low memory problems can also occur when a program doesn’t free up memory that it no longer needs. This problem is called memory overuse or a memory leak.
Fix Your Computer Is Low On Memory Warning
In order to prevent such warnings, you can change the minimum and maximum size of the paging file by following these steps.
Method 1: Increasing Virtual Memory
1.Press Windows Key + R and type sysdm.cpl in the Run dialog box and click OK to open System Properties.
2.In the System Properties window, switch to the Advanced tab and under Performance, click on Settings option.
3.Next, in the Performance Options window, switch to the Advanced tab and click on Change under Virtual memory.
4.Finally, in the Virtual memory window shown below, uncheck the “Automatically manage paging file size for all drive” option. Then highlight your system drive under Paging file size for each type heading and for the Custom size option, set the suitable values for fields: Initial size (MB) and Maximum size (MB). It is highly recommended to avoid selecting No paging file option here.
5.Now if you’ve increased the size, a reboot is not mandatory. But if you’ve decreased the size of the paging file, you must have to reboot to make changes effective.
